Transaction 0969ee4a4c621d35d979c39fa13e46c53f19c19670c28275dba060068242f569
1 Input
2 Outputs
- 0969ee4a4c621d35d979c39fa13e46c53f19c19670c28275dba060068242f569:0
- 0969ee4a4c621d35d979c39fa13e46c53f19c19670c28275dba060068242f569:1
value 20000
address 2Mu5khpaKiFfPGESqmmAoiUp2bZgJ8KdZPf
value 32487280
address mwCMcEFUwXHpt4gLTB2wUhbP5c4M3HS9Un